WebExample #1. For each major holiday within the 2nd and 4th quarters of the school year, I will invite at least 2 parent volunteers to the class to assist students with holiday crafts and activities. Example #2. For the 2024-2024 school year, I will participate in 15 hours of ESL professional development. Example #3.
